Electrostatics: Charge Separation and Coulomb Force

Description

This lecture covers the fundamental concepts of electrostatics, starting with the separation of charges through the triboelectric effect and the creation of a triboelectric series to rank materials based on their electron affinity. It then delves into the relevant aspects of charges, including the quantization of charge and the asymmetry of matter. The discussion extends to the Coulomb force, detailing the interactions between charges at rest and providing examples of attractive and repulsive forces. The lecture concludes with a focus on the continuous charge separation using a rotating disk setup.
